Transaction 7eb886ba0c7281cf4386da5c2a3e50b052d06cadf5b44d31bdfcaa66f06b2175

33 Input
2 Outputs
  • 7eb886ba0c7281cf4386da5c2a3e50b052d06cadf5b44d31bdfcaa66f06b2175:0
  • value  4038
    address  12xkQZLit1k92EigUm3U7uAbWxtCkFvSyy
  • 7eb886ba0c7281cf4386da5c2a3e50b052d06cadf5b44d31bdfcaa66f06b2175:1
  • value  1546560
    address  3FSTNsSewVmv4zynhdnnXHVegyVPAPVe57